Before you install xhairfx reshade for any online, competitive game, spend 10 minutes researching. Search for "[Game Name] ReShade ban 2024" or visit the game's official forums. The information is out there, and staying informed is the only way to keep your account safe. When in doubt, consider using xhair only for single-player games, where no such risk exists.
